Non-indigenous bivalve — the Atlantic rangia Rangia cuneata — in the Wisła Śmiała River (coastal waters of the Gulf of Gdańsk, the southern Baltic Sea)
Janas, U.; Kendzierska, H.; Dabrowska, A.; Dziubinska, A. (2014). Non-indigenous bivalve — the Atlantic rangia Rangia cuneata — in the Wisła Śmiała River (coastal waters of the Gulf of Gdańsk, the southern Baltic Sea). Oceanological and Hydrobiological Studies 43(4): 427-430. https://dx.doi.org/10.2478/s13545-014-0158-3

Abstract
    The present paper reports on the occurrence of the Atlantic rangia Rangia cuneata in the Wisła Śmiała River (coastal waters of the Gulf of Gdańsk, the southern Baltic Sea) from around 2012-2014.
